To truly understand the workings of a pharmaceutical drug, it's crucial to delve into its core components. These are the active ingredients, the chemical compounds responsible for producing the desired medical effect. Identifying and examining these active ingredients provides invaluable knowledge into how a drug functions within the body. Manufacturers are obligated to list all active ingredients on their product labels, allowing patients and healthcare practitioners to make informed selections.
- Some common types of active ingredients include analgesics for pain relief, antibiotics to fight infections, and antidepressants to alleviate mood disorders.
- Understanding the specific active ingredient in a drug can help individuals predict potential side effects and interactions with other medications.
- By informing ourselves about the active ingredients in our treatments, we can become more active participants in our own healthcare.
